Most oral involvement in the mucocutaneous diseases is related mainly to disorders with a prominent immunological component, especially lichen planus and pemphigoid. However, less common conditions such as pemphigus, dermatitis herpetiformis, linear IgA disease, erythema multiforme, chronic ulcerative stomatitis and other conditions may need to be excluded. Lichen planus (LP) is a chronic autoimmune mucocutaneous disease that predominantly affects adults and occurs less frequently in the pediatric patients. Oral LP in childhood is a rare entity with very few cases cited in the literature. Pemphigus vulgaris is a serious chronic mucocutaneous ailment. In recent decades advances in diagnostic and therapeutic measures have led to a significant decline in morbidity and mortality. However, with the advent of active and prolonged immunotherapy involving corticosteroids, there has been a rise in steroid-associated complications. BACKGROUND Behcet's disease (BD) is a chronic relapsing multisystem inflammatory disorder with mucocutaneous, ocular, articular, vascular, gastrointestinal and central nervous system manifestations. Tumor necrosis factor (TNF)-alpha is believed to play a pivotal role in BD.
